      Ive always used a Uncut RT bumper in my purple pump-mag. Been doing it for near 10 years.
      Yes they wear very fast. Youll go thru a couple a season if you use it alot. So always keep a couple around.

      A example. At tunaball 4 Dirge was showing me his pumpmag. I asked why hadn't he used it. He said it was difficult to cock. Sure enough you nearly had to stand on it to get it to cock. I went & got my gun pulled the bumper off my valve & pulled his valve, removed the bumper he had on it & put the RT bumper onto his valve. Instantly easy to cock. That was the only change.

        Update: I put a metal washer and an O- ring between the rail and the pump attachement. This made the pump rod glide in rail more correctly. It works now, but it's erratic. It miss-cocks and causes a leak.

        Does the pump rod ever get bent, or need to be bent a different way? Does one have to tune the pump rod shape?

          Working now!!!

          I screwed the pump rod into the handle 360 degrees, thus moving it forward.

          It seems to be working pretty good now.
